// MAX_OPEN_HANDLES_SOFT_CAP
//
// Context for the weekly sync: Fenwright gateway was leaking fds via the
// retry path in the Corvid fetcher — sockets opened on timeout were never
// closed when the circuit breaker tripped. Orla's patch closes them in the
// finally block; this cap is a tripwire so we alarm before the kernel limit.
// Do not raise it without a leak audit. Verified no growth over 48h soak on
// the Larchfield cluster. The soak run that confirmed the fix is noted below.

build token for tawif-bahip: htk31_68bba16e1afabfef4ecc69408c06f16

## Building Access — Spares Room (Hullbrook Annex)

Contractors: the spare hardware room is down the east corridor on the ground floor, third door on the left. Sign in at the front desk first and grab a visitor lanyard. Anything you take out, jot it in the blue logbook — yes, even the little stuff. The door self-locks, so don't wedge it. To get in, punch in the code below.

staff pass of hagug-taguf = bdg-HJ-9

14:07 — BranchReaper (Tindale's stale-branch cleanup bot) deleted release/hollis-q3 despite the protected-prefix rule; regex anchored wrong after Friday's config change. 14:19 — deletes paused, branch restored from reflog mirror. 14:31 — rule fixed, dry-run verified clean. On-call: before resuming, confirm the dry-run output references the trace token below.

trace token, bagag-kawep: htk6_d2d45a